How would this hypothesis be different from a scientific law? Review the definitions of law and hypothesis to help you. (2 points)

A hypothesis is a potential explanation of a narrow phenomenon; a scientific theory is an in-depth explanation that applies to a wide range of phenomena. A law is a statement about an observed phenomenon or a unifying concept, according to Kennesaw State University.
